OWNERSHIP

Apply it
Take Control of Your Perspective: Exercise Ownership by taking control of your perspective on the world. Become aware of the triggers that exacerbate feelings of sadness or despair, and limit your exposure to negative influences. Instead, actively seek out sources of inspiration and positivity to counteract the overwhelming negativity. By consciously choosing what you focus on, you empower yourself to cultivate a more optimistic outlook. Here are few techniques to foster positivity:
- Limit Your Exposure: Reduce the time spent consuming negative news or social media content that contributes to feelings of despair. Instead, allocate more time to activities that uplift and inspire you, such as reading positive literature, listening to uplifting music, or spending time in nature.
- Practice Gratitude: Cultivate a habit of gratitude by regularly reflecting on what you’re thankful for in your life. Keep a gratitude journal where you jot down three things you’re grateful for each day, or take a moment before bed to mentally acknowledge the blessings in your life. Research published in the Journal of Positive Psychology suggests that practicing gratitude can increase happiness and well-being (Emmons & McCullough, 2003).
- Shift Your Perspective: Challenge negative thoughts and beliefs by reframing them more positively. When faced with adversity, ask yourself what lessons or opportunities for growth it presents rather than dwelling on the negative aspects. Adopting a growth mindset, as suggested by psychologist Carol Dweck, can help you approach challenges with resilience and optimism (Dweck, 2006).

KINDNESS

Apply it
Spread Goodness Through Acts of Kindness: Practice Kindness by recognizing and fulfilling the needs of those around you. Look for opportunities to spread positivity through small acts of generosity and compassion. Whether volunteering in your community, offering support to a friend in need, or simply sharing a smile with a frowning stranger, every act of Kindness contributes to the collective effort to bring light into the world.
